Understanding the Eligibility Requirements

To join American Idol, you need to meet certain rules.

The show has an age limit for contestants.

You must be between 15 and 28 years old to try out.

Only U.S. citizens, permanent residents, or those with the right to work in America can join.

This means you need proper legal status in the country.

Before you sign up, make sure you fit these basic requirements.

It’s important to check all the rules on the official website.

This way, you won’t waste time if you’re not eligible.

Finding Audition Venues and Dates

American Idol offers different ways to audition.

You can try out in person or online.

The show often does “Idol Across America” events.

These are virtual auditions you can do from home.

Check the official American Idol website for upcoming dates.

They list all the places and times for tryouts.

Sometimes, they have special days for different states.

Sign up early if you can.

Spots fill up fast, and you don’t want to miss your chance.

Be ready to wait if you go to an open call.

Many people show up for these events.

Online Auditions Guide

Virtual auditions offer a convenient option.

Check the American Idol website for sign-up details.

For the virtual audition, choose a quiet room with good lighting.

Test your equipment before recording.

Make sure your voice comes through clearly.

Choose a simple background that won’t distract from your performance.

Introduce yourself briefly, then show energy and enthusiasm.

Finally, sing your best song within the time limit given.

Does it cost money to audition for American Idol?

No, it doesn’t cost money to audition for American Idol.

The show provides free audition opportunities to all eligible contestants.

Be careful of scams asking for payment to audition.

Official American Idol auditions are always free.

What’s the process to get selected for American Idol?

Getting selected for American Idol involves multiple stages.

First, contestants audition for producers.

If chosen, they move on to perform for celebrity judges.

Those who impress the judges receive a “golden ticket” to Hollywood Week.

During this intense phase, singers face various challenges and eliminations.

The top performers then advance to live shows where viewers vote for their favorites.
